We are looking for an experienced Senior Manager to lead our Procurement Operations and Governance team. This senior leadership role sits within Procurement and involves close collaboration with our senior leadership team and executive leadership team. You will set the overall strategy and direction for Procurement Operations, overseeing the processing of over £2 billion in supplier payments and more than 60,000 invoices annually.
The successful candidate will ensure operational excellence, compliance, and efficiency while supporting Procurement and end users to successfully navigate procurement processes. You will lead a team of 12 professionals and play a critical role in driving improvements, leveraging technology, and delivering outstanding service to internal stakeholders and suppliers.
